I am leaning alone in the dense bamboo, playing the piano and humming a song.
From Zhu written by Wang Wei in Tang Dynasty.
I leaned alone in the dense bamboo, playing the piano and humming a song.
It's too light for anyone to hear, except my partner, Mingyue.
Explanation:
Sitting alone in a quiet bamboo forest, singing loudly while playing the piano. No one in the mountains and forests knows? Only a bright moon accompanied me quietly.
On a cold night, guests come to tea for wine, and the bamboo stove soup is boiling and red.
A Cold Night by Du Lei in Song Dynasty.
On a cold night, guests come to tea for wine, and the bamboo stove soup is boiling red at first.
As usual, there are plum blossoms in front of the window, and there are plum blossoms before the month.
Explanation:
On winter nights, guests come, take tea as wine and ask the children to make tea. The flame in the stove began to turn red, the water in the pot boiled and the room was warm. The moonlight in front of the window is bright, no different from usual, except that some plum blossoms bloom faintly in the moonlight and are fragrant. This makes today's moonlight look particularly different from the past.
5, Songhua wine, spring water fried tea.
From Zhang Kejiu's "One Man for a Month, Written on the Mountain" in Yuan Dynasty.
The rise and fall of eternal dreams, poetic eyes tired of the world. Kong Mu, Wu Gong, Chu Temple West Western jackdaw.
Several huts and thousands of books are invested in this ancient village. What happened in the mountains? Pine flowers make wine, and spring water decocts tea.
Explanation:
Throughout the ages, ups and downs are as prosperous as spring dreams. The poet looked at the horizon with tired eyes. The cemetery of Confucius' house is covered with trees, and the palace of Wu State is now in ruins, in the temple of Chu State. Crows fly around. Thousands of books were hidden in several small rooms, and I returned to my old village. What happened in the mountains? Wine is made of pine flowers, and tea is made of river water in spring.
